#installation #apache-zookeeper
#установка #apache-смотритель зоопарка
Вопрос:
Я новичок в zookeeper и хочу выучить zookeeper на языке си.
Я устанавливаю zookeeper-client / zookeeper-client-c (версия-3.6.2), выполните следующие действия. ПРОЧИТАЙ МЕНЯ.
При запуске возникает некоторая проблема./configure. перечислены следующим образом.
Почему возникает эта проблема? Как ее решить? Кто-нибудь может дать несколько советов?
cong@pc:~/Program/zookeeper-release-3.6.2/zookeeper-client/zookeeper-client-c$ ./configure
checking for doxygen... no
checking for perl... /usr/bin/perl
checking for dot... no
checking for a BSD-compatible install... /usr/bin/install -c
checking whether build environment is sane... yes
checking for a thread-safe mkdir -p... /usr/bin/mkdir -p
.....
.....
configure: building with SSL support
checking for ./generated/zookeeper.jute.c... no
configure: error: jute files are missing! Please run "ant compile_jute" while in the zookeeper top level directory.
cong@pc:~/Program/zookeeper-release-3.6.2/zookeeper-client/zookeeper-client-c$ cd ../../
cong@pc:~/Program/zookeeper-release-3.6.2$ ant compile_jute
Buildfile: build.xml does not exist!
Build failed
cong@pc:~/Program/zookeeper-release-3.6.2$
Ответ №1:
Подсказка c onfigure немного устарела. Я использую это: cd zookeeper-release-3.6.2/zookeeper-jute/; mvn compile
Комментарии:
1. Это было бы лучше в качестве комментария, а не ответа, поскольку оно не дает прямого ответа на вопрос.
2. @AlBlue Сценарий настройки предлагает запустить «ant compile_jute», но ant больше не используется. Он был переключен на mvn, и фактически требуемая часть jute может быть сгенерирована с помощью упомянутого «mvn -pl zookeeper-jute compile» из корневого каталога ZooKeeper, а затем снова запустить ./configure.
3. Прошу прощения, я неправильно понял. Спасибо за ваши разъяснения; Я поддержал ваш ответ.